I stay in Sanpada Sector-5, navi Mumbai and the building in which we live was a land owned by a agri person who in partnership with the builder constructed this building and the builder gave him the whole first floor for both the wings. Now the land owner is not allowing us to make the society registration and also not the tria party agreement because of which we are uable to sell our rooms...can u please advise what can we do...the owner and the builder had some disputes because of which we r facing problems, plzz need ur helpp..
KAMARAJ BHARATHY G (Expert) 14 April 2010
First of all, you have clarify certain things as follows
1. What are the documents were obtainted by you before purchase of your flat?
2. Whether your flat has been registered in your name along with UDS( Undivided Share)?
3. In what capacity the buildier executed documents whether as owner or power of attorney?
If the flat have been sold in favour of flat owners along with UDS, then all the flat owners can create and register a society. In future, if altereration or any other construction or developmental to be required the society can file suit unde specif relief act as easmentary right against the owner of first floor.
